Manager of Operations

IWCOChanhassen, MN
$85,000 - $115,000

About The Position

The Manager of Operations provides strong leadership and supervision to their teams to ensure the efficiency and effectiveness of production objectives. They collaborate closely with other team members to oversee daily plant operations.

Responsibilities

  • Establish standards of performance; measure against responsibilities and accountabilities.
  • Mentor, direct and develop department supervisors.
  • Follow company policies, procedures and programs and interpret and communicate with direct reports.
  • Collaborate with leaders in the development of budgets, objectives, policies, plans and programs.
  • Lead the department in fulfilling internal/external client expectations; keep leadership informed of production issues.
  • Ensure accuracy and efficiency of end-product and verify quality standards and production schedules are followed.
  • Maintain sufficient staffing and cross training to execute production requirements.
  • Ensure material flow processes are properly identified and documented; study and utilize production records to obtain high productivity with a minimum of spoilage and non-chargeable time.
  • Keep apprised of pertinent industry-related technological progress; provide recommendations for strategic advantage
  • Meet measurement goals including waste reduction, billable hours, utilization improvement, spoilage and rework.
  • Identify and address opportunities to improve quality and reduce rework with key objectives of zero defects.
  • Complete Gemba walks to monitor compliance and understand, identify Lean opportunities, and ensure “5 S.”
